Original Description
The painting The Nieuwemarkt, Amsterdam, From The Geldersekade With The Tower Of The Zuiderkerk Beyond by Gerrit Adriaensz Berckheyde (1638–1698) captures the serene yet bustling atmosphere of 17th-century Amsterdam. The meticulously balanced composition draws the eye along the Geldersekade canal, framed by elegant Dutch Renaissance buildings that reflect Berckheyde’s precise architectural detailing. The Zuiderkerk’s tower dominates the background, its slender silhouette anchoring the scene in civic and spiritual history—a hallmark of Berckheyde’s cityscapes, which celebrated Amsterdam’s Golden Age prosperity. Bathed in soft, diffused light, the painting exudes tranquility despite subtle human activity—a testament to Berckheyde’s mastery of light and perspective, influenced by his Haarlem School contemporaries like Pieter Saenredam. As one of Holland’s foremost urban landscape painters, Berckheyde documented urban expansion with topographic accuracy while infusing scenes with poetic warmth, securing his legacy as a bridge between documentary realism and idealized beauty.
